Glasgow's Leading Treatment - Sports Massage for Athletic Performance

Sports massage has established itself as Glasgow's most requested therapeutic service, addressing the city's passionate sporting culture and physical demands of both professional athletics and recreational fitness activities. This performance-focused approach combines deep tissue techniques, myofascial release, and injury prevention protocols to optimise athletic function and accelerate recovery processes.

Sports massage proves particularly effective for Glasgow's diverse athletic population, including professional footballers at Celtic Park and Ibrox Stadium, amateur rugby players at local clubs, and fitness enthusiasts utilising the city's extensive gym and leisure facilities. Treatment sessions typically last 45-60 minutes and focus on sport-specific muscle groups, movement patterns, and objectives related to performance enhancement.

Glasgow Community-Focused Massage Costs:

  • Sports Massage Therapy: £40-£70 for performance-focused 60-minute sessions
  • Industrial Injury Rehabilitation: £45-£75 for therapeutic 60-minute treatments
  • Community Wellness Sessions: £35-£60 for accessible therapeutic care
  • Football Club Support: £50-£80 for athletic performance and recovery programmes
  • Mobile Service Addition: £8-£20 additional depending on location within Greater Glasgow

Glasgow massage practices commonly provide concessions for trade union members, NHS Scotland staff, and students from Glasgow's universities, recognising the city's commitment to accessible healthcare and community support.
